Pulmonary Artery - The blood vessel that carries blood to the lungs, Arteries - Blood Vessels with muscular elastic walls, Capillaries - Blood vessels that allow diffusion to occur, Alveoli - Small air sacs in the lungs, Diaphragm - Muscle that increases and decrease the size of the lungs, Aorta - Artery that carries blood to the entire body, Veins - Blood vessel that returns blood to the heart and contains valves, Liver - Organ that produces bile to break down fats, Small Intestine - Absorbs the majority of nutrients during digestion, Pancreas - Produces several enzymes integral in digestion, Rectum - A storage are for waste following digestion, Peristalsis - A muscular contraction that pushes food throughout the digestive system, Oesphagus - A muscular tube that carries food to the stomach, Trachea - The windpipe , Epiglottis - The flap that prevents food entering the trachea, Vena Cava - Large blood vessel that returns blood to the heart from the body, White Blood Cells - Part of the blood that fights off infection, Nasal Cavity - Contains nose hairs that filters air,
